STOICISM: CULTIVATING RESILIENCE AND TRANQUILITY WITHIN
Embark on a transformative journey into Stoicism and delve into the profound teachings of Stoic philosophers such as Marcus Aurelius, Seneca, and Epictetus. This course goes beyond positive thinking, offering practical insights to navigate challenges with inner strength and serenity. THE WOMEN WRITERS OF THE LAKES
The literary landscape of the Lake District has been dominated by men while its female writers of both the 19th and 20th century have been overlooked. The course will look at the lives and work of Dorothy and Dora Wordsworth, Sara Coleridge, Harriet Martineau, Beatrix Potter, Margaret Forster and Sarah Hall.
